Understanding iForgot Apple
What is iForgot Apple?
iForgot Apple is Apple’s official account recovery process, designed to help users reset their passwords and regain access to their Apple ID, iCloud, and other Apple services. Whether you’ve forgotten your password, are locked out of your account due to security concerns, or need to recover access to a disabled account, iForgot Apple provides a streamlined and secure way to get back into your account.

How to Use iForgot Apple
Resetting Your Password
If you’ve forgotten your password or are unable to access your account for any reason, iForgot Apple offers a simple and secure way to reset your password:
- Visit the Apple ID account page (appleid.apple.com) and click on “Forgot Apple ID or password.”
- Enter your Apple ID and follow the prompts to verify your identity. This may involve answering security questions, using two-factor authentication, or receiving a verification code via email or text message.
- Once your identity has been verified, choose the option to reset your password.
- Follow the instructions to create a new password, making sure to choose a strong and secure password that you can remember.
- Once your password has been reset, you can use it to log in to your Apple account and regain access to your devices and services.
Recovering Access to Disabled Accounts
If your Apple account has been disabled for security reasons, you’ll need to follow a slightly different process to regain access:
- Visit the Apple ID account page (iforgot.apple.com) and click on “Forgot Apple ID or password.”
- Enter your Apple ID and follow the prompts to verify your identity.
- If your account has been disabled, you may be prompted to contact Apple Support for further assistance.
- Contact Apple Support and explain the situation. They will guide you through the process of verifying your identity and regaining access to your account.
Tips for Using iForgot Apple Effectively
Keep Your Recovery Information Up to Date
To ensure a smooth account recovery process, it’s important to keep your recovery information up to date. This includes your email address, phone number, and security questions. By keeping this information current, you can expedite the account recovery process and avoid delays or complications.
Enable Two-Factor Authentication
Enabling two-factor authentication adds an extra layer of security to your Apple account and can help prevent unauthorized access. By requiring a verification code in addition to your password, two-factor authentication adds an extra layer of protection to your account and helps keep your personal information secure.
